Global Defense Thrust Reverser Systems Market
The Global Defense Thrust Reverser Systems Market is estimated at USD 0.86 billion in 2026, projected to grow to USD 1.28 billion by 2036 at a Compound Annual Growth Rate (CAGR) of 4.10% over the forecast period 2026-2036.

The global defense thrust reverser systems market is a vital segment within military aircraft propulsion and braking systems, designed to assist in deceleration during landing. Thrust reversers are integrated into jet engines and function by redirecting exhaust gases forward, opposing the aircraft's forward motion and reducing landing distance.
These systems are particularly important for military aircraft operating on short or unprepared runways, where enhanced braking performance is critical. By reducing reliance on wheel brakes, thrust reversers also help minimize wear and improve overall safety.
Between 2026 and 2036, the market is expected to grow steadily, driven by increasing procurement of military transport aircraft and advanced fighter jets. As defense forces emphasize operational flexibility, rapid deployment, and safety, thrust reverser systems continue to play a crucial role in modern military aviation.
Technology Impact in Global Defense Thrust Reverser Systems Market
Technological advancements are significantly enhancing thrust reverser systems, particularly through the shift from hydraulic to electromechanical actuation systems. Electric actuators offer reduced weight, improved reliability, and lower maintenance requirements compared to traditional hydraulic systems.
The adoption of lightweight composite materials is another key trend, enabling improved fuel efficiency and reduced structural load on aircraft. Advanced nacelle designs and optimized airflow management are also enhancing thrust redirection efficiency and noise reduction.
Additionally, digital monitoring systems and smart sensors are being integrated to enable real-time performance tracking and predictive maintenance. Additive manufacturing is further enabling complex component geometries and improved durability.
These innovations are transforming thrust reverser systems into more efficient, lightweight, and intelligent components, aligned with next-generation aircraft requirements.
Key Drivers in Global Defense Thrust Reverser Systems Market
The primary driver of the market is the increasing demand for advanced military aircraft capable of operating in diverse and challenging environments. Thrust reversers are essential for ensuring safe landings, particularly on short or low-friction runways.
Rising global defense spending and ongoing fleet modernization programs are also fueling demand. Military transport aircraft and tactical platforms increasingly rely on thrust reversers to enhance landing performance and operational flexibility.
Another key driver is the growing emphasis on aircraft safety and performance. Thrust reversers provide additional braking force, reducing landing roll distance and improving control during deceleration.
Additionally, the expansion of maintenance, repair, and overhaul (MRO) activities supports aftermarket growth, as thrust reverser components require regular inspection and servicing due to high operational stress.
Regional Trends in Global Defense Thrust Reverser Systems Market
North America dominates the global market, supported by strong defense budgets, advanced aerospace infrastructure, and ongoing development of military aircraft programs. The region leads in the adoption of advanced propulsion and braking technologies.
Europe holds a significant share, driven by collaborative defense initiatives and modernization programs among NATO countries. The region focuses on integrating lightweight and efficient thrust reverser systems into both new and existing aircraft fleets.
The Asia-Pacific region is expected to witness the fastest growth during the forecast period, fueled by rising defense expenditures and expanding indigenous aircraft manufacturing capabilities in countries such as India, China, and Japan. Increasing procurement of transport aircraft is a key growth driver.
The Middle East is also emerging as a notable market due to ongoing military upgrades and investments in aviation infrastructure.
